Profile Summary
Kronos Worldwide, Inc. is a global producer and marketer of value-added titanium dioxide (TiO2) pigments, a base industrial product used in a wide range of applications. The Company, along with its distributors and agents, sells and provides technical services for its products. TiO2 is a white inorganic pigment used in applications, such as coatings, plastics and paper, as well as many specialty products such as inks, cosmetics and pharmaceuticals. The Company offers its customers a broad portfolio of products that include over 50 different TiO2 pigment grades under the KRONOS trademark, which provide a variety of performance properties to meet customers' specific requirements. The Company manufactures and sells iron-based chemicals, which are co-products and processed co-products of the sulfate and chloride process TiO2 pigment production. It also manufactures and sells other specialty chemicals, which are side-stream products from the production of TiO2.

The Kronos Worldwide PE ratio based on its reported earnings over the past 12 months is 7.79. The shares last closed at $7.68.
The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
